#490096 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#490096 is composed of 28.6% red, 0%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.3% cyan, 100%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 269.2 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 29.4%. #490096 color hex could be obtained by blending #9200ff with #00002d.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#490096 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#490096 has RGB values of R:73, G:0, B:150 and CMYK values of C:0.51, M:1, Y:0,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 4784278.

Shades and Tints of #490096
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#06000d is the darkest color, while #fbf8ff is the lightest one.
